1. YouTube TV: A Slam Dunk Choice

YouTube TV is a fantastic option for catching the NBA Finals live. It offers a wide range of channels, including ABC, ESPN, and TNT, which typically broadcast the Finals. The best part? You can stream on multiple devices simultaneously, so no more fighting over the screen! Plus, YouTube TV often has a free trial, so you can test the waters before committing. 3. Sling TV: A Budget-Friendly Option

If you're looking to save some bucks, Sling TV might be your go-to option. Sling offers different packages, so you can choose the one that best fits your needs and budget. To catch the NBA Finals, you'll likely need the Sling Orange or Sling Blue package, depending on which channels are broadcasting the games. 4. NBA League Pass: For the Die-Hard Fan

For the ultimate NBA experience, consider NBA League Pass. This service lets you watch live and on-demand games from around the league. While it might not always include the Finals due to blackout restrictions, it's a must-have for any die-hard fan who wants to follow their favorite team throughout the season. NBA League Pass is a treasure trove of basketball content. You can watch games live, catch replays, and access a huge archive of classic games. It's perfect for those who can't get enough NBA action. The blackout restrictions can be a bummer, but if you're primarily interested in watching regular-season games, it's an amazing value. Watching on Your Devices

Okay, so you've chosen your streaming service. Now, let's talk about how to watch the NBA Finals on your favorite devices. The good news is that most streaming services are compatible with a wide range of devices, including:

  • Smart TVs: Apps are readily available for most smart TV platforms.
  • Smartphones and Tablets: iOS and Android apps are usually smooth and reliable.
  • Laptops and Desktops: Watch directly through the streaming service's website.
  • Streaming Devices: Roku, Amazon Fire Stick, and Apple TV are all great options.

No matter what device you prefer, you should be able to find a way to stream the NBA Finals with ease. Just download the app or visit the website, log in, and start watching. Easy peasy! Free Options? Handle with Care!

Now, you might be tempted to search for free streams of the NBA Finals. I get it, who doesn't love free stuff? However, be extremely cautious when using unofficial streaming sites. These sites are often riddled with ads, malware, and other nasty surprises. Plus, the stream quality is usually terrible, with constant buffering and pixelation. Trust me, it's not worth the headache. It's always better to stick with legitimate streaming services that offer a reliable and high-quality viewing experience.
